Welfare Officer – About the Role

Key duties of the Welfare Officer will include:

  • Providing direct welfare support to pupils, acting as a trusted and approachable figure for those experiencing challenges.
  • Supporting pupils during times of transition, crisis, or reintegration after absence to promote a smooth return to school life.
  • Collaborating with teaching staff, pastoral leaders, parents, and external professionals to ensure each pupil’s welfare needs are met.
  • Monitoring and managing pupil attendance and punctuality, proactively following up on concerns and implementing interventions as Welfare Officer.
  • Maintaining and updating confidential student records, health information, and safeguarding documentation accurately and securely.
  • Preparing reports and minutes for safeguarding and welfare meetings, supporting effective communication between all stakeholders.
  • Providing administrative support for whole school events, including Parents’ Evenings, Open Days, and exam invigilation.
  • Supporting the wider school administration, including reception cover and general office duties as required.
